Output 05db508eba651e4cf96c5809d40798d1e2c2d53088166657a801d91851f74044:71

value
69362
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95b1448d25a61143b09b7aebe4792ef106cb4c0c OP_EQUAL
address
3FLWxubgzkQpAzXPaqJTa4aGjBJw65jRpG
transaction
05db508eba651e4cf96c5809d40798d1e2c2d53088166657a801d91851f74044
spent
true